Transaction 9cd637229ed17db8103cd3c6c79d3f8b2e26fe4f50d00d0f2da7191124ced7ae

1 Input
1 Outputs
  • 9cd637229ed17db8103cd3c6c79d3f8b2e26fe4f50d00d0f2da7191124ced7ae:0
  • value  317984
    address  35Gj9Afte2pudu5VNY7DPuMGAwBYM1Nb1C